BUSINESS NEWS

  • On Easter Sunday, April 5, 2026, Florida retailers including Publix, Target, and Costco remain closed while Trader Joe's and Home Depot maintain regular hours and IKEA and Sprouts offer modified schedules — residents should check local listings for details.  The St. Augustine Record

ECONOMY NEWS

  • According to AAA data from Tuesday, Florida gas prices dropped to $3.92 per gallon, keeping the state below the national average of $3.98—while California neared $6 a gallon.  The St. Augustine Record

LIFESTYLE NEWS

  • Today the first quarter moon will appear near Jupiter around 8 p.m. Florida residents can view Jupiter (visible until early April) when skies are clear.  The St. Augustine Record
